πŸ‘¨β€πŸ³ Instructions

Butter a 2 1/2-quart round dish.

Layer corn, salt, pepper, cracker crumbs and cheese; dot with butter.

Repeat.

Beat the egg.

Add sugar and milk; pour over mixture.

Bake at 350Β° for 45 minutes to 1 hour.

Cover casserole the first 1/2 hour, then uncover and sprinkle with paprika.

Let stand 5 minutes and serve. Makes 8 servings.
